05.01 技术评审、同行评审、管理评审分别是什么?

同行评审

同行评审,定义为“由软件工作产品生产者的同行遵循已定义的规程对产品进行的技术评审”,是一种通过作者的同行来确认缺陷和需要变更区域的检查方法 。

按照CMMI模型的提法,将同行评审分为3类。

(1)正式评审(Inspection),通常是由经过同行评审培训的项目经理或PPQA主持,规模在3~7人之间为宜,一般在完成了一个工作产品后对其进行的评审。正式评审的目的在于定位并除去工作产品中的缺陷。

(2)技术审查(Technical Reviews),或称内部评审,通常由技术负责人或项目经理召集,三人以上参加。技术审查一般是在工作产品的中期进行或完成了某部分独立的工作产品时进行,也可在书写草案遇到问题时就其中专门的一两项问题讨论和审查。也可以是检查工作产品与规程、模板、计划、标准的符合性或者变更是否被正确地执行。技术审查的目的在于通过对开发人员的工作产品的技术审查,提出改进意见。

(3)走查(Walkthrough),又叫代码走查或代码走读,审查的范围根据需求的优先级通常由管理人员来确定,主要是静态质量分析和编程规则检查。通常是小型讨论会,一般是在工作产品形成的早期进行,作者有一定的想法时,希望从中获得一些帮助或补充一些想法。当然也可以在编制工作产品的任何阶段进行,两三个人参加,由作者主持,主要是评估和提高工作产品的质量或教育参加者。

其中,"正式评审"是正式的,"技术审查"和"走查"是常用的非正式同行评审方法。

技术评审

概念:主要特点是由一组评审者按照规范的步骤对软件需求、设计、代码或其他技术文档进行仔细地检查,以找出和消除其中的缺陷。技术评审为新手提供软件分析、设计和实现的培训途经,后备、后续开发人员也可以通过正规技术评审熟悉他人开发的软件。

正规技术评审(Formal Technical Review),是一种的同行审查技术。其主要特点是由一组评审者按照规范的步骤对软件需求、设计、代码或其他技术文档进行仔细地检查,以找出和消除其中的缺陷。正规技术评审也称作“正规审查”(Formal Inspection)或简称“审查”(Inspection)。

目的:

(1)发现软件在功能、逻辑、实现上的错误;

(2)验证软件符合它的需求规格;

(3)确认软件符合预先定义的开发规范和标准;

(4)保证软件在统一的模式下进行开发;

(5)便于项目管理。

管理评审

管理评审就是最高管理者为评价管理体系的适宜性、充分性和有效性所进行的活动。管理评审的主要内容是组织的最高管理者就管理体系的现状、适宜性、充分性和有效性以及方针和目标的贯彻落实及实现情况组织进行的综合评价活动,其目的就是通过这种评价活动来总结管理体系的业绩,并从当前业绩上考虑找出与预期目标的差距,同时还应考虑任何可能改进的机会,并在研究分析的基础上,对组织在市场中所处地位及竞争对手的业绩予以评价,从而找出自身的改进方向。

包括:

  1. 对该组织的整个管理体系(包括质量、环境、职业健康安全等有标准要求的体系)执行状况进行的评估.

  2. 应该涉及到:外部机构,客户等对该组织之审核状况

  3. 各项组成部门之管理目标达成状况

  4. 过程绩效体现和产品符合性评估

  5. 纠正措施改善措施成效

  6. 各项资源配备之评估

技术评审、同行评审、管理评审分别是什么?

评审


分享到:


相關文章: